What happened
Landlord applied for an order to terminate the tenancy and evict Tenant due to failure to pay rent. The application was filed after serving a valid Notice to End Tenancy Early for Non-payment of Rent (N4 Notice), which the tenant did not void by paying the arrears. The tenant was not present at the hearing.
The ruling
The tenancy is terminated effective November 23, 2021. The tenant must pay the landlord $4,703.69, which represents the rent arrears and compensation up to November 12, 2021, plus $23.31 per day for compensation for the use of the unit starting November 13, 2021 until the tenant moves out. The tenant must also pay the landlord $186.00 for the cost of filing the application. If the tenant does not pay the full amount owing by November 23, 2021, the tenant will start to owe interest at 2% annually on the outstanding balance. If the unit is not vacated by November 23, 2021, the landlord may file the order with the Court Enforcement Office (Sheriff) to enforce the eviction.
